چکیده مقاله:

Musculoskeletal abnormalities expose sufferers to many complications, such as an increased risk of injury, by changing the skeletal alignment and thus changing the angles and forces applied on different structures of the motor system. Genu-varum is a common condition that can predispose an athlete to injury. The aim of this review study was to evaluate the sports injuries associated with knee genu-varum.This study was conducted by searching Persian and English articles from the year ۲۰۰۰ and through the Science Direct, PubMed, Civilica and Magiran search engines and other valid medical and sports journals. Our initial search found ۱۵۸ articles and ۸ books. After applying the inclusion and exclusion criteria of the study, only ۲۷ articles spoke directly about the effect or association of genu-varum in the incidence of sports injuries.Genu-varum causes poor postural control due to biomechanical changes due to disturbance of normal anatomical orientation and effect on articular feedback or sensory receptors in the muscles and structures of the knee joint. Decreased activation of the Gluteus-medius and Quadratus-lumborum muscles reduces lateral stability and increases the risk of injury. Genu-varum can be a factor of changing the center of mass, which can lead to ACL and ankle ligament rupture. Genu-varum also reduces the Q angle and changes the neuromuscular control of the Gluteus-maximus and medius , causing the hip internal rotation and adduction, resulting in pronation, predisposing the athlete to Achilles tendonitis. The articles also showed in genu-varum increased muscle activity on the lateral lower extremity chain, to reduce varus stress, increases the risk of injury.In general, this study concluded that genu-varum deformities have many side effects, and when they occur, joint forces, mechanical adequacy of the muscles, feedback from the hip and knee joints, and the level of proprioception are affected and this can lead to changes in neuromuscular function and control of the lower extremities. This disorder in neuromuscular function and control increases the risk of sport related injuries.
